Maestro eyewear & sunglasses take their name from the Italian word "maestro," meaning master or teacher. The origin traces back to the Latin "magister," indicating someone highly skilled or possessing authoritative knowledge, especially in the arts. In English, "maestro" often describes a distinguished conductor or an expert in their field.
